2004-01-30 Jeffrey Altman <jaltman@mit.edu>
* cc_mslsa.c: As per extensive conversations with Doug Engert we have concluded that MS is not specifying a complete set of domain information when it comes to service tickets other than the initial TGT. What happens is the client principal domain cannot be derived from the fields they export. Code has now been added to obtain the domain from the initial TGT and use that when constructing the client principals for all tickets. This behavior can be turned off by setting a registry either on a per-user or a system-wide basis: {HKCU,HKLM}\Software\MIT\Kerberos5 PreserveInitialTicketIdentity = 0x0 (DWORD) ticket: 2139 tags: pullup git-svn-id: svn://anonsvn.mit.edu/krb5/trunk@15990 dc483132-0cff-0310-8789-dd5450dbe970
